Q: Is 43,439,462 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 43,439,462 is not a prime number.

Why is 43,439,462 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 43439462 can be evenly divided by 1 2 11 22 1,061 1,861 2,122 3,722 11,671 20,471 23,342 40,942 1,974,521 3,949,042 21,719,731 and 43,439,462, with no remainder.

Since 43,439,462 cannot be divided by just 1 and 43,439,462, it is not a prime number.
